FAQs

Should Rasmalai be served hot or cold?
caret-off-white

Rasmalai is traditionally served cold. Refrigerate before serving for the best experience.

Is the milk syrup flavoured naturally?
caret-off-white

Yes! The milk is delicately flavoured with saffron.

Can I freeze Rasmalai?
caret-off-white

We don't recommend freezing because it may affect the texture of the chenna and the milk syrup.

What’s the difference between Kesar Rasmalai and the classic version?
caret-off-white

Both feature our signature chenna patties, but Kesar Rasmalai is infused with saffron for a richer, more aromatic flavour. Elaichi Rasmalai is lighter with a hint of cardamom.
